News pulse, Politics | admin | September 29, 2011 at 4:00 amMinister Shankar Rao claims to be a crusader against corruption. This great minister was caught by the cameras of TV 5, while accepting a bribe of Rs. 10 lakhs for getting Congress corporator ticket to some one.
Shankar Rao’s voice was recorded by the TV channel as saying, “Don’t worry about your ticket. Take it that your work is done.” This is perhaps the first time that a minister was caught by a TV camera while accepting bribe.
